• 已解决 73482 个问题
  • 已帮助 5993 位优秀工程师

STM32t6芯片过85度高温出现CAN 异常

冷月清风 2018-12-08 浏览量:2573
STM32t6芯片过85度高温出现CAN 异常。can通信出现错误。温度降低恢复正常
0 0 收起

我来回答

上传资料:
选择文件 文件大小不超过15M(格式支持:doc、ppt、xls、pdf、zip、rar、txt)
最佳答案
  • 什么使用环境,正常情况下,工作能到 85 度,也太高太高了,都很烫手了。

    现在芯片一般都会有保护措施,比如高于极限温度就会降频,或者暂时关闭部分外设,实现自我保护。

    可以在芯片上加散热器,降低芯片温度,如果工作温度就是那么高,就要选更高工作温度范围的芯片了。

    • 发布于 2018-12-09
    • 举报
    • 评论 0
    • 0
    • 0

其他答案 数量:10
  • 是的.芯片使用都有一个温度范围的.超过温度范围就会发生不可预期错误.
    • 发布于2018-12-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 32是工业级的只有85度,车上还是用nxp或英飞凌,还有检查一下晶振,最好用汽车级的晶振。之前用nxp的汽车级也出现这个问题后来换好点的晶振解决了。


    • 发布于2018-12-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 85温度太高了,需要加散热或者用汽车等级的IC
    • 发布于2018-12-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 85度是比较高的了,最好是选择更高级的芯片了,STM32的工业温度就是这么大的
    • 发布于2018-12-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 既然85度的时候工作不正常,那就说明STM32的CAN功能不可以在这个温度环境下正常工作,需换用NXP的方案。

    • 发布于2018-12-08
    • 举报
    • 评论 0
    • 0
    • 0

  • 这个温度是太高了,芯片上不支持这么高的温度的,最好是选择汽车级的芯片了
    • 发布于2018-12-09
    • 举报
    • 评论 0
    • 0
    • 0

  • 可能是超出了正常工作温度范围,就自动保护了吧
    • 发布于2018-12-10
    • 举报
    • 评论 0
    • 0
    • 0

  • 温度过高的时候晶振要选个好一点的,不要用内部晶振,主要错误的原因就是波特率异常
    • 发布于2019-01-06
    • 举报
    • 评论 0
    • 0
    • 0

  • 这个温度有点太高了,应该是你的IC不能在这么高的温度下工作
    • 发布于2019-01-15
    • 举报
    • 评论 0
    • 0
    • 0

  • 有可能是你的温度太多,导致你的芯片直接停止工作
    • 发布于2019-01-18
    • 举报
    • 评论 0
    • 0
    • 0

相关问题

问题达人换一批

STM32t6芯片过85度高温出现CAN 异常